Understanding ADHD: Online Tests for Adults Attention-Deficit/Hyperactivity Disorder (ADHD) is often viewed mainly as a youth condition, however it can continue into their adult years, impacting various elements of life from relationships to profession performance. Diagnosis in adults can be challenging due to the overlapping symptoms with stress and anxiety, anxiety, and other conditions. Luckily, the digital age has actually presented online tests for adults that may assist in determining ADHD symptoms. This blog post will explore what ADHD is, how online tests work, their benefits, and regularly asked questions.
What is ADHD? 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der defined by consistent patterns of negligence,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. It affects daily working and can present in a different way in adults compared to kids.
Common Symptoms of ADHD in Adults Symptom Description Portion of Adults Experiencing Symptoms Inattention Problem focusing, following through with jobs, or being easily distracted. 60-70% Restlessness Feeling the requirement to be constantly moving or unable to relax. 40-60% Impulsivity Making rash choices without thinking about repercussions or interrupting others. 30-50% Disorganization Struggling to keep track of tasks, appointments, or items. 50-70% Emotional Instability Trouble handling feelings, leading to outbursts or mood swings. 20-40% How Online ADHD Tests for Adults Work Online ADHA tests vary in structure and length but usually consist of a series of questions that assess symptoms, habits patterns, and experiences. These tests are often based upon recognized screening tools like the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S) or the Wender Utah Rating Scale (WURS).
Elements of Online ADHD Tests Survey: A series of questions examining different symptoms associated with ADHD, individual history, and the influence on day-to-day performance. Scoring System: After completing the survey, users get a rating indicating the possibility of ADHD. Feedback: Most online tests offer insights into the outcomes and whether seeking an expert evaluation is advisable. Here's a better look at the typical functions:

Benefits of Online ADHD Testing for Adults While online tests are not alternatives to a formal medical diagnosis, they use important insights and can be the very first action toward understanding one's psychological health. Here are some advantages:
Easier Access: Many adults might be reluctant to look for in-person evaluations due to preconception or hassle. Online tests supply an accessible choice. Self-Awareness: Taking the test can increase awareness of symptoms, causing better self-evaluation and conversations with health care specialists. Affordable: Often free or affordable, online tests can work as an initial step without a monetary burden. Privacy: The option to stay confidential can motivate individuals to explore their symptoms without fear of judgment. Limitations of Online ADHD Tests As beneficial as online tests can be, they have considerable restrictions:
Not Diagnostic: Online tests can't supply formal medical diagnoses; they notify and direct users however need to not be considered definitive. Variability in Quality: The quality and clinical support of online tests vary considerably; it's essential to pick reliable sources. Misleading Results: High ratings don't relate to a diagnosis; many elements contribute to psychological health, and an expert examination is necessary.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) 1. Can anybody take an online ADHD test? Yes, anybody who is interested in understanding their symptoms can take an online ADHD test. However, these tests are most useful for adults who think they may have ADHD.
2. How accurate are online ADHD tests? While they can provide some insights, the precision of online ADHD tests varies based upon the specific test utilized and individual circumstances. They need to not change an expert examination.
3. What should I do if I score high up on an online ADHD test? If you score high, it's a good idea to speak with a mental health expert for a comprehensive assessment. They can supply a DSM-5 diagnosis if appropriate.
4. Exist specific online tests you would suggest? There are several trustworthy online ADHD tests, consisting of:
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S) Wender Utah Rating Scale (WURS) Conners Adult ADHD Rating Scales Constantly pick tests hosted on reliable medical, psychological, or instructional websites.
5. What happens during ADHD Test For Adults ? A professional evaluation generally involves an in-depth assessment through interviews, surveys, and possibly input from member of the family or friends in addition to the individual's self-reporting.
